titleOfInvention | Underwater oil emulsified UV protection cosmetics |
abstract | 【Task】 Provided is an oil-in-water emulsified UV protection cosmetic having a high UV protection effect and excellent abrasion resistance. SOLUTION: An oil-in-water emulsified UV protection cosmetic containing the following (A) to (D). (A) Acrylic acid-based water-soluble polymer (B) Organic ultraviolet absorber (C) Silicone oil (D) Tripolyhydroxy fatty acid Dipentaerythricyl Acrylic acid-based water-soluble polymer (Acrylate / alkyl acrylate (C10-30)) ) Crosspolymer may be used in combination with hexyl diethylaminohydroxybenzoylbenzoate and ethylhexyl methoxycinnamate as an organic ultraviolet absorber, and dipentaerythrityl tripolyhydroxystearate as a tripolyhydroxy fatty acid dipentaerythrityl.
